Key Features of Clear View Wood Burning Stoves

  1. High Efficiency:

    • Clear View stoves are designed for maximum efficiency. Their advanced combustion technology ensures that more of the wood’s energy is converted into heat.
    • Clean-Burning:

      • These stoves are known for producing minimal smoke and emissions, making them environmentally friendly. Clear View stoves meet stringent emissions standards.
      • Clear Glass Window:

        • As the name suggests, Clear View stoves are equipped with a large, clear glass window that allows you to enjoy the mesmerizing view of the fire while it burns.
        • Airwash System:

          • Clear View stoves feature an airwash system that keeps the glass clean by directing preheated air across the window to prevent soot buildup.
          • Long Burn Times:

            • Thanks to their efficient design, Clear View stoves can provide extended burn times, meaning less time spent refueling and more time enjoying the warmth.

            Proper Operation of Clear View Wood Burning Stoves

            1. Fuel Selection:

              • Use only seasoned hardwood for optimal performance. Wood with a moisture content below 20% burns more cleanly and efficiently.
              • Loading Wood:

                • Place firewood inside the stove, ensuring it’s stacked loosely to allow for proper airflow. Avoid overloading the stove.
                • Air Control:

                  • Clear View stoves typically have primary and secondary air controls. Follow the manufacturer’s recommendations to adjust these controls for the desired heat output.
                  • Safety Precautions:

                    • Always keep flammable materials away from the stove. Install a proper heat shield if required and maintain clearances as per the stove’s manual.
                    • Regular Cleaning:

                      • Clean the stove’s glass as needed to maintain the clear view. Empty the ash pan and remove ash buildup from the firebox regularly.

                      Maintenance of Clear View Wood Burning Stoves

                      1. Chimney Maintenance:

                        • Regularly inspect and clean the chimney to prevent creosote buildup, which can lead to chimney fires. Follow local regulations and safety standards.
                        • Gasket Inspection:

                          • Check the door gasket for wear and tear. Replace it if it’s damaged to maintain an airtight seal.
                          • Annual Servicing:

                            • Consider an annual professional inspection and servicing to ensure your stove continues to operate efficiently and safely.
